1. Enchanted Evening Retreat

I’ve discovered that creating an enchanted evening retreat starts with the perfect lighting. My go-to combination includes:
- Warm white string lights draped across the ceiling
- Battery-operated candles placed strategically around the room
- Sheer fabric panels hanging from the ceiling
- Rose petals scattered on the bed and floor
Personal Tip: I always create a dimming effect by layering different light sources. This allows for adjustable ambiance throughout the evening.
Setup Guide:
- Start with a clean, clutter-free space
- Install string lights in a starry pattern
- Hang sheer fabrics from ceiling hooks
- Add LED candles in hurricane glasses
- Finish with fresh rose petals

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How far in advance should I start planning the bedroom decoration?
A: I recommend starting your planning at least a week ahead. This gives you time to gather supplies and do a trial run of any complex lighting or decoration setups.
Q: What’s the average budget for creating these romantic settings?
A: In my experience, you can create a beautiful setup for $100-300, depending on how many items you already own and how elaborate you want to make it.
Q: How can I make the decoration surprise last longer than one night?
A: I suggest creating layers of decoration that can be easily modified or removed over several days. Start with basic elements like lights and textiles, then add fresh flowers and special touches for the main celebration.
Q: What if I’m working with a small bedroom space?
A: Focus on vertical decorations like hanging lights and wall decorations. I’ve found that using mirrors can also create the illusion of more space while adding to the romantic atmosphere.
Q: How do I ensure all the electronic decorations are safe?
A: Always use battery-operated candles and check all electrical items for fraying or damage. I make it a point to keep all electrical items away from fabric and never leave them unattended.
